Sulzer at a Glance

Sulzer was founded in 1834 in Winterthur, Switzerland, and is active in over 120 locations worldwide in the machinery and equipment, as well as the surfacing technology business. The divisions are globally leading suppliers in their respective customer segments.

Midyear Report 2008

In the first half of 2008, Sulzer continued its successful development. In overall strong markets, the company further increased order intake, sales, operating income (EBIT), net income, and cash flow despite substantial negative currency effects. Return on sales significantly increased to 12.9%. The outlook for the full year 2008 remains positive, with expected increases in sales and operating income compared with the prior year. Sulzer’s high-quality order backlog builds a solid base for continued resilience in the future. The midrange targets for the divisions are being raised for return on sales from above 11% to above 12% and return on capital employed from above 20% to above 25%.
